How much do google coding j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 22, 2026, the average hourly pay for google coding in the United States is $33.02,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$25.00 and $39.90 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Google coding?

A Google Coding job typically refers to a software engineering or developer role at Google, where employees design, develop, test, and maintain software products and systems. These roles require strong programming skills in languages like Python, Java, or C++, along with problem-solving and algorithm expertise. Engineers at Google work on a wide range of projects, including search algorithms, AI, cloud computing, and mobile applications.

What does a typical workday look like for someone in a Google coding role?

A typical day for someone in a Google Coding role involves writing, testing, and reviewing code, participating in team meetings such as daily standups or sprint planning, and collaborating closely with other engineers and cross-functional partners. You may also spend time conducting code reviews, troubleshooting technical challenges, and refining project requirements with product managers or designers. The work environment is dynamic, supportive, and oriented toward both individual contributions and teamwork. This structure ensures that engineers at Google have opportunities to learn from peers, contribute to impactful projects, and continually grow their technical and professional sk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Google coding position, and why are they important?

To thrive in a Google Coding role, candidates typically need a strong background in computer science, proficiency in programming languages such as Python, Java, or C++, and a degree in a relevant field. Comfort with version control systems like Git, familiarity with large-scale codebases, and experience using cloud technologies (such as Google Cloud Platform) are also advantageous. Outstanding problem-solving abilities, collaboration, and effective communication skills are important soft skills for excelling on engineering teams. These competencies enable innovation, efficient teamwork, and the development of high-quality, scalable software solutions at Google.

We are Google Cloud Storage (GCS), the object store for Google's cloud, and this is a planet-scale distributed storage system that manages exabytes of user data, trillions of objects, terrabits of traffic, and millions of queries per second (qps). In this role, you will serve some of the world's largest consumer and enterprise companies, startups in many industries, and Google's own services like Drive, Gmail, Photos and YouTube.
As a part of this team, your work will directly impact the storage capacity for Google's Product Area and its customers.
